Key Properties of IIR  

1. Air/Gas Impermeability:  

   - Lowest gas permeability among rubbers, ideal for tire inner liners and seals.  

2. Chemical Resistance:  

   - Excellent resistance to polar solvents (e.g., alcohols, ketones), acids, and alkalis.  

   - Poor resistance to hydrocarbon oils and fuels.  

3. Damping Properties:  

   - High energy absorption for vibration control (e.g., engine mounts).  

4. Temperature Range:  

   - -50°C to 150°C (short-term); halogenated IIR (e.g., chlorobutyl) extends heat resistance.  

5. Ozone/Weather Resistance:  

   - Inherently resistant to ozone, UV, and oxidation.  

6. Electrical Insulation:  

   - Low conductivity, suitable for cable coatings.  

Cure Systems:  

   - Sulfur-Cured IIR: Standard for general applications.  

   - Resin-Cured IIR: Faster curing for high-volume production. 

Industry Applications  

1. Automotive:  

   - Tire inner liners: Prevents air loss in tubeless tires.  

   - Vibration dampers: Engine mounts and bushings.  

2. Pharmaceutical:  

   - Stoppers and septa (halogenated IIR): Resists drug permeation and sterilization.  

3. Construction:  

   - Roofing membranes: Weatherproofing and UV resistance.  

4. Industrial:  

   - Chemical tank linings, gaskets: Resists acids and polar solvents.  

5. Consumer Goods:  

   - Sporting goods: Basketball bladders, inflatable seals.
